Why Do Cruise Ships Get Deserted?

Cruise ships stay extremely priceless belongings even when they’re now not serviceable. Not solely do the vessels’ furnishings, facilities, and gear retain important worth for the cruise traces that personal the ships, however the scrap worth of the steel and different supplies that the ship is constructed from might be price thousands and thousands of {dollars}. 

Given how priceless full-size cruise ships are, no matter their age and situation, you would possibly marvel why they might ever sit deserted fairly than being taken for recycling at a ship scrapping yard

Most decommissioned cruise ships are taken for dismantling at a ship scrapping yard. After the cruise line has eliminated every thing of worth, the remaining hull of the ship is auctioned off and finally despatched to a scrap yard that may deal with dismantling a vessel of that measurement. 

Nonetheless, in uncommon instances, retrieving and scraping a cruise ship will not be economically viable, particularly if transporting that ship to a scrap yard would show to be too costly and sophisticated. In different instances, disposing of a grounded cruise ship might pose severe environmental issues. 

In these instances, the majority of the ship could keep in a state of abandonment. In these instances, any gear or parts deemed of great worth can be dismantled on-site, however the bulk of the ship would stay behind. As we’ll talk about, in some situations, the choice is made to go away the cruise ship the place it’s, because it might make extra monetary sense to transform it right into a floating lodge, leisure venue, or vacationer vacation spot. 

In instances the place a cruise ship capsized, even surfacing the ship can show astronomically costly and prohibitively tough if the sinking occurred in an economically underprivileged area. In different phrases, native authorities and scrapping specialists might lack the capabilities to floor such an enormous and heavy vessel. In these instances, the ship would merely lay in a state of abandonment the place it was capsized

MS World Discoverer

The MS World Discoverer is maybe probably the most mysterious and fascinating of all of the deserted cruise ships on this planet. 

This comparatively small German cruise ship struck a rocky reef close to the Solomon Islands in April 2000. Whereas the ship was safely deserted and no crew or passengers had been misplaced, the capsized vessel was nearly instantly declared a complete loss.

This was partly because of the wreck’s distant and shallow location. Nonetheless, the ship couldn’t be recovered primarily as a result of the Solomon Islands had been present process a violent civil battle on the time of its sinking.

MS World Discoverer (Photograph Credit score: Tetyana Dotsenko)

In truth, when a salvage try was made in late 2000, an area tribe shot arrows on the salvage crew. Naturally, this rapidly ended any plans to recuperate the MS World Discovery

At present, the MS World Discoverer stays deserted and mendacity in shallow waters. It stays beached near shore in entrance of a dense jungle backdrop, including to its mysterious and otherworldly look. In truth, timber and different kinds of flora have even begun rising immediately alongside the floor of the deserted ship’s decks. 

Whereas the ship has since been stripped of all valuables by locals, it stays a well-liked vacationer vacation spot. Many adventurers and explorers journey out to the location of the deserted MS World Discoverer to {photograph} the remaining hull. 

Queen Elizabeth 2

The Queen Elizabeth 2, or QE2 for brief, is a retired British cruise ship that carried out numerous transatlantic voyages throughout her heyday. Whereas it was thought-about one of many world’s most luxurious and spectacular cruise ships when it was first launched in 1969, it was finally retired in 2008. Throughout that point, she was even requisitioned by the British military to function a troop service in the course of the Falklands Struggle.

Regardless of her storied previous and popularity, it was determined that the QE2 must be offered to a Dubai-based funding firm for $100 million. Following her last voyage to Dubai, which included hundreds of passengers, the brand new homeowners couldn’t resolve what to do with the well-known vessel.

Whereas the ship was alleged to be refurbished and transformed right into a floating lodge, the 2008 international recession that adopted her last voyage halted these plans. Since then, she has remained idle and deserted. After a lot debate, it was decided that the ship would certainly be transformed right into a luxurious lodge, which adopted over a decade of abandonment in a really public location.

MS Mediterranean Sky

The Mediterranean Sky began crusing in 1953 beneath her unique identify of MS Metropolis of York after being constructed on the Vickers Shipbuilding advanced within the UK. The ship operated for Ellerman Traces, which finally was offered off to different delivery firms till the cruise line’s identify absolutely disappeared in 2004.

The vessel was finally offered in 1971, together with three sister ships named Metropolis of Port Elizabeth, Metropolis of Exeter and Metropolis of Durban. Below the brand new identify of Mediterranean Sky, she was fitted out to turn into extra of a passenger vessel. She operated her last crusing in 1996, however finally began to listing throughout lay-up. The ship was lastly towed in 2002 to be beached in Greece. The ship is listed to at least one facet and stays partially sunk in Elefsina.

MS Astor

The MS Astor was launched in 1987 and served till 2020. Whereas there have been plans that the ship would proceed to cruise the Mediterranean and French coast, the COVID-19 pandemic closely impacted the cruise business, forcing the ship’s homeowners, Cruise & Maritime Voyages, to enter administration. 

The ship was offered at public sale to a scrapping firm as a part of the administration course of. Because of pandemic-related points, she then sat deserted alongside the coast of Wales for practically three years.

For the reason that ship was decommissioned so out of the blue, the inside was hardly touched. Many city explorers, adventurists, and photographers explored and photographed the ship’s uniquely preserved inside.

Many who explored the deserted ship have described its inside as a time capsule resulting from its comparatively pristine situation. Even glassware and bedding stay as she awaits her last voyage to a scrap yard.

SS United States

We don’t have to introduce you to this as soon as iconic vessel, which now stays deserted and hole in Philadelphia. SS United States was in-built 1951 and departed on her maiden voyage in 1952 for United States Traces. The ship is the biggest ever ocean liner constructed within the US and nonetheless holds the blue ribbon for the quickest ocean line crossing the Atlantic.

With SS United States being filled with data and firsts, it’s been unhappy to see her rust away since first arriving in Philadelphia in 1996. The excellent news is that curiosity stays in bringing again the long-lasting US vessel, primarily due to the SS United States Conservancy group by no means giving up. Norwegian Cruise Line confirmed curiosity within the ship by including her to the fleet; there was additionally curiosity in utilizing the vessel as a waterfront advanced; nevertheless, none of those got here to fruition.

It prices $60,000 per 30 days to dock and keep the SS United States, and regardless of continued curiosity in redeveloping her, the conservancy group needed to begin taking a look at the opportunity of scrapping the long-lasting ocean liner. Crystal Cruises even obtained shut to buying the ship to rework her, however that finally fell via.

Lastly, in 2023, a plan was introduced to revive the SS United States by RXR Realty and MCR Accommodations. The plan is for the ship to carry 1,000 rooms onboard, together with a restaurant and a spread of options that friends can get pleasure from. The plan additionally consists of the SS United States being completely moored in New York Metropolis. Let’s hope this plan strikes ahead and the ship returns to life.

Are There a Lot of Deserted Cruise Ships?

Put merely, no. Deserted cruise ships are extremely uncommon. As we mentioned, decommissioned and wrecked cruise ships nonetheless retain unimaginable worth, particularly to scrapping firms. 

Since they’re so priceless, the homeowners hardly ever enable them to take a seat deserted. Concerning smaller ships, like ferries and fishing vessels, deserted hulls are way more widespread, because the scrap worth of most of these crafts is considerably much less. In these instances, eradicating them is just not all the time economically viable or sensible. 

What Is the Environmental Affect of Deserted Cruise Ships?

Whereas deserted cruise ships can nearly act as synthetic reef sanctuaries for marine life within the brief time period, they’ll additionally pose severe environmental dangers in the event that they deteriorate for too lengthy. 

It is because cruise ships are sometimes constructed of supplies that may contaminate marine environments over time. That is significantly true of older vessels recurrently made with hazardous supplies like asbestos and lead. 

An deserted cruise ship’s main environmental concern is the danger of a serious oil spill when the ship’s gas tanks and gas traces finally corrode. The MS World Discoverer is probably the most infamous instance of this concern, as environmentalists are nervous that the deteriorating ship’s gas tanks and engine elements will finally leak oil into the encompassing water.

Do some deserted cruise ships get repurposed?

Whereas most are finally eliminated and damaged down for scrap, some deserted cruise ships can get repurposed. Some have been was maritime museums, floating eating places, distinctive inns, and even Hollywood filming places. 

The Queen Mary in Lengthy Seaside, California, is a well-known instance. After sitting in a state of abandonment and neglect for many years, the town of Lengthy Seaside paid thousands and thousands of {dollars} to renovate the outdated ship and rework it right into a floating lodge with lodging replicating the precise feel and look of a luxurious liner. In the course of the day, additionally they host ship excursions and momentary displays, which permit friends to really feel like they’ve traveled again in time.

What number of cruise ships are decommissioned annually? 

Whereas decommissioning a cruise ship is just not the identical factor as abandoning one, in some instances, a decommissioned ship can stay in a state of abandonment for a few years earlier than it’s hauled to an appropriate ship scrapping yard.

About 20 cruise ships will usually be decommissioned and dismantled annually, however that additionally depends upon business traits. In the course of the COVID-19 pandemic, we noticed a major decline in passenger numbers. This pressured many cruise traces to decommission and scrap ships they might now not afford to maintain in operation, so the variety of decommissioned ships elevated considerably.
